#743425 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#743425 is composed of 45.5% red, 20.4% green and 14.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 55.2% magenta, 68.1% yellow and 54.5% black. It has a hue angle of 11.4 degrees, a saturation of 51.6% and a lightness of 30%. #743425 color hex could be obtained by blending #e8684a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

Shades and Tints of #743425

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0504 is the darkest color, while #fefcf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#743425

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#514a48 is the less saturated color, while #971e02 is the most saturated one.
